The Daily Herald (Provo, Utah), 28 Dec 1982, Page 4
Hannahv (sic) Taylor
MAPLETON -- Hannahv (sic) Sackett Tavlor, 82, died Sunday, Dec. 26, 1982 at Utah Valley Hospital in Provo.
She was born Nov. 10, 1900 at Tucker to Edward W. and Amelia Powell Sackett. She married Argle Lee Taylor on Nov 26, 1920 in Provo.
As an active member in the LDS Church she served as Relief Society work director. She was active with the Red Cross and 4-H programs. She was a girl scout leader and a member of the Lady Lions for about 30 years.
She lived in many communities and was dedicated to serving friends and neighbors with homemaking and sewing skills. She touched the lives of those around her as a teacher and friends. Survivors include her husband of Mapleton; two daughters,
Mrs. Thurlyn (Catherine) Christensen, Kearns; Mrs. Afton T. Blurton, Redding, Calif.; five grandchildren, eight great-grandchildren, one brother, Alma Sackett, Layton.
Funeral services will be Thursday, 2 p.m., in the Sundberg-Olpin Mortuary Chapel, 495 S. State, Orem, where friends may call one hour before services. Burial will be in the Orem City Cemetery.

The Idaho Statesman (Boise, Idaho), 30 Mar 1942, Page 2
EDWARD W SACKETT
PAYETTE (Special) -- Funeral services were held Sunday morning at the Peterson-Foster Funeral home for Edward W. Sackett who died of a heart attack early Saturday at his home south of Payette on the Fruitland bench. Elder Franklin J. Peterson of the L. D. S. church officiated with Herbert Preston as principal speaker. The body was sent to Spanish Fork, Utah, for burial.
Mr. Sackett was born November 29, 1867, at Spring Grove, Minn. He moved here two years ago and bought an apple orchard on the Fruitland bench. He is survived by his wife, Mrs. Bertha Pass Sackett; three sons at the home, A. LeRoy, Lawrence R., and Ernest G. Sackett; and four daughters and two sons by a former marriage: Mrs. Clarence Bowers and Mrs. Shelby Riches, both of Nephi, Utah; Mrs. Joseph Sackett, Thistle, Utah; and Mrs. Argle L. Taylor, Panquitch, Utah; and Alma and Clifford Sackett; five brothers, Arthur, Thistle, Utah; Franklin, Pocatello, Idaho; George, Fairfax, Okla.; LeRoy, Hackensach, Minn., and Vernon, Independence, Mo., and a sister, Mrs. Luella Mastrom of Hackensach, Minn.

The Daily Herald (Provo, Utah), 4 Aug 1971, Pages 1 & 2
Nephi Woman Dies In Accident Near Payson
PAYSON -- A Nephi woman was killed Tuesday afternoon a few miles north of Payson when her car slammed into a parked truck on the edge of 1-15.
The Utah Highway Patrol said the victim, Lillian Sackett Sandall, 68, Nephi, was traveling north when she apparently lost control of the vehicle. It swerved off the road and hit a pickup truck parked in the emergency lane.
Her grandson, Scott Johnson, 12, son of Mr. and Mrs. Clark F. Johnson, 3049 W. 10755 South, Jordan, was the only passenger in the car. He suffered minor lacerations, bruises and abrasions. He was treated and released from Payson Hospital.
The owner of the parked truck was Adrian Finch of Goshen.
Mrs. Sandall, was born Dec. 13, 1902, in Tucker, Utah County, a daughter of Edward and Edith Amelia Powell Sackett. She married Leander Hill and he later died. She then married Shtlby M. Richen and he died in 1943. She then married Dan Madsen, and they were later divorced. Then she married Walter Sandall in Las Vegas, Nev., in 19G5.
She was a member of the LDS Church.
Survivors include her husband. Nephi: One son. Glenn Hill, Pleasant Grove; two daughter, Mrs. Lucille Brannon, Bakersfield, Calif.; Mrs. Foster (Shirley) Johnson, South Jordan; 13 grandchildren; three great-grandchildren; two stepchildren, Dale Sandall, Bakersfield; Mrs. Lois M. Emms, Salt Lake City; brothers and sisters, Elmer Sackett, Layton; Roy Sackett, Garden Grove, Calif.; Lawrence Sackett, California; Mrs. Hanavah Taylor, Orem; Mrs. Lydia Bowers, Nephi.
Funeral services will be held Friday at 1 p.m. in the Nephi Third Ward Chapel. Friends may call Thursday at the Anderson Funeral Home from 7 to 9 p.m. and Friday prior to services. Burial will be in the Vine Bluff Cemetery.

Orem-Geneva Times (Orem, Utah), 5 Oct 1988, Page 4
Argle Lee Taylor
Argle Lee Taylor, 90, Mapleton, died Tuesday, Sept 27, 1988 in Bennion.
He was born Sept. 9, 1898 in Moroni, a son of Norman Lee and Emily Christensen Taylor. He married Hannah Sackett Nov. 26, 1920 in Provo. She died Dec. 26, 1982.
He worked as assistant supervisor of the Uintah National Forest in Provo and the Fish Lake National Forest at Richfield and as supervisor of Ashley National Forest at Vernal, and Powell National Forest at Panguitch.
After his retirement from the forest service, he became an instructor in range management at Brigham Young University. In addition to his love for the Forest Service, he took great pride in the fruit he grew in Orem.
He is survived by two daughters, Mrs. Thurlyn (Catherine) Christensen, West Valley City; Mrs. Afton Blurton, Redding, Calif.; one brother Floyd Taylor, Pleasant Grove; two sisters, Edna Coats, Moroni; Mrs. Macel Stewart, Salt Lake City; 5 grandchildren, 11 great-grandchildren. He was preceded in death by his wife, two brothers and three sisters.
Funeral was Friday in Orem. Burial in the Orem City Cemetery, where military rites were conducted by VFW Dist. 4.
